Mixed Experiences at Savers in New Haven, CT 😕
Savers, a thrift store chain located in New Haven, Connecticut, has attracted a range of customer experiences, often highlighting a divide in sentiment. While some shoppers appreciate the store's selection of secondhand items at competitive prices, others express dissatisfaction with service and pricing practices. Reviews indicate that customers have encountered unfriendly staff, particularly at the self-checkout stations, where they have felt unfairly scrutinized during their transactions. The store has also faced criticism for pricing used items at levels that some customers find excessive, leading to frustration and disappointment.

While some patrons continue to find value in the store's offerings, others argue that the experience has deteriorated over time. The lack of fitting rooms and the management's handling of customer interactions have been consistent points of contention.
